Basic Information

Product Name Benzenesulfonamide, 4-Propyl- (9Ci)
CAS No. 1132-18-9
Molecular Formula C9H13NO2S
Molecular Weight 199.27 g/mol
Synonyms 4-Propylbenzenesulfonamide; p-Propylbenzenesulfonamide; NSC 403697; 4-n-Propylbenzenesulfonamide; Benzenesulfonamide, p-propyl-; 1-Propyl-4-sulfamoylbenzene

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, well-ventilated area at room temperature (typically 15-25°C). Keep away from strong oxidizing agents.
